My Ideas Around the Paulson Hedge Fund


The most effective recognized Paulson Hedge Fund is the Benefit Plus. It is actually mainly targeted on danger arbitrage and investing in other company occasions like bankruptcies. But John Paulson is actually a hedge fund manager that has shown a propensity to also focus on long/short investing and taking macro bets as well, like his foray into shorting subprime credit default swaps and betting huge on gold.

This hedge fund has carried out definitely properly more than the past couple of many years, specifically within the wake of the subprime collapse plus the subsequent rebound in financials. hedge fund internship Paulson exhibited exceptional timing inside the subprime collapse, when he shorted credit score default swaps. And he shown even more outstanding timing when catching the rebound off the lows.

But suitable now his fund is off 20% from its recent substantial h2o mark just after the recent declines in financials as well as the debacle with Sino Forrest.

It is tough to say, however the man who was instrumental in Paulson’s wager versus subprime, Paolo Pellegrini, left the firm a while back to begin his very own fund. hedge fund internship So Paulson may have missing one of his firm’s key players.

Pellegrini’s hedge fund, interestingly, returned all outdoors investor dollars in 2010. He stated which the surroundings was being a lot extra tough and decided to focus on managing his own money for a even though. Two Sigma Hedge Fund Could this complicated investing surroundings be portion of the purpose for Paulson’s current draw down.

One aspect which is unfavorable to Paulson’s Hedge Fund may be the measurement of property under administration. It truly is not the biggest fund within the world however it is nonetheless incredibly massive. It’s got about $37B under management which makes it a good deal much less nimble than many of its more compact competitors. This tends to make it harder for Paulson to get into and from positions at favorable costs, so this makes it harder and harder for him to outperform.

But, Paulson is often a very intelligent investor, so I would not count him out just however. He graduated 1st in his class from NYU; then he bought an MBA from HBS. He made his first couple of million bucks in merger arbitrage and then he was sharp sufficient to predict and wager versus the subprime bubble. He has created a lot of sensible moves in the past, so there is a beneficial chance that he will maintain generating them within the future.

But only time will inform if he can carry on to keep making sufficient excellent trades to help keep relocating the needle upward, as his AUM grows it develops into tougher and harder to outperform.

All About John Thomas Hedge Fund

John Thomas Hedge Fund was founded again in 1990. It had been the first hedge fund targeted on Japan. In 1999 he offered his fund and worked on managing his very own investments. hedge funds nyc In 2007, John Thomas introduced a new hedge fund and study outfit branded as the Mad Hedge Fund Trader.

Thomas’ newest enterprise focuses on creating big macro calls in the monetary markets. He’s prepared to trade nearly each and every instrument below the sun through the Yen towards the grains.

Thomas has rather an fascinating historical past. He scientific studies Biochemistry and Mathematics at U. C. L. A. back again in 1974. Later on he studied Japanese and labored to get a Japanese capital administration company. Two Sigma Hedge Fund In 1977, he became a correspondent for the Economist. From there he had a series of stints in monetary firms and then made complete u-turn as being a pilot for your Marines. Following that, it had been back towards the financial world.

MHR Fund Management


MHR Fund Management takes its identify from the initials of its founder and supervisor Mark H. Rachesky. It is actually located in New york and advises hedge funds that are centered on mainly on distressed mid-cap stocks. It relies mainly on fundamental analysis and in addition invests in distressed personal equity. The company was founded all the way back again in 1996 and so it’s noticed and survived quite a few marketplace cycles.

Mark Rachesky’s History
Rachesky is surely an exceptionally proficient and credentialed individual. He holds a B. S. through the University of Pennsylvannia, a M. D. hedge fund salary from your Stanford University of Medicine as well as a M. B. A from Stanford Graduate School of Company. So he has both superior medical and science education along with a incredibly deep business enterprise qualifications and contacts from one of the most effective small business schools in the nation.

Rachesky is chairman of Leap Wireless and Loral Space as well as a director of Emisphere Technologies and Lionsgate Entertainment. All of this furthermore to running his very own hedge fund.

Again within the 1990’s Rachesky labored for Carl Icahn, who is one of the shrewdest investors about. So he unquestionably has a good deal of expertise in activist investing as well.

Heading Activist
Rachesky isn’t afraid of a fantastic fight. In March 2011, MHR went activist on Seahawk Drilling. The credit card debt holders of Seahawk apparently quick tracked a sale with the firm’s property to Hercules Offshore, but nine.8% equity holder Rachesky was obtaining none of that. He felt that equity holders, which includes himself, were not offered sufficient time for you to assessment the deal which marketed practically all the firm’s assets and directed almost with the proceeds to debt holders instead of equity holders.

The Student Faces the Master
In July 2010, Rachesky and MHR Fund Administration found itself on the opposite side with the table from his previous boss and mentor Carl Icahn above Lions Gate. Icahn released a new takeover at $6. hedge fund salary five per share which was $0. 50 much less than his previous offer you of $7 for each share. Rachesky had previously bought convertible credit card debt of Lions Gate and it had been converted at $6. twenty to widespread stock. This action diluted Icahn’s stake inside the corporation and may maybe have angered his former boss.
